Jung Gyu Bin (정규빈)

2×2 · top 16.4% of 186,767 all-time · competing since November 2022 · 2022BINJ04

Jung Gyu Bin (정규빈) has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the 2×2: a personal-best single of 3.18, set at Daegu Hot Spring 2023, puts him in the top 16.4% of the 186,767 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 497th in Republic of Korea. Across 6 competitions since November 2022, he has put 64 official solves on the record across four events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 17% around a typical one, an early reading from 7 coun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 22.34 in November 2022 to 13.59, a 39% improvement. Jung has entered six competitions, more competitions than 86%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
